"Media literacy is an expanded conceptualization of literacy that includes the ability to access and analyze media messages as well as create, reflect and take action, using the power of information and communication to make a difference in the world."
An overview of the skills needed to be a media literate individual, including critical thinking, analysis, and evaluation.
Understanding media literacy: This topic covers the definition, importance, and purpose of media literacy.
Media and society: This topic explores the impact of media on society, including how it shapes beliefs, values, opinions, and attitudes.
News media literacy: This topic covers the critical evaluation of news sources, identification of fake news, and the role of media in shaping public opinion.
Advertising and media literacy: This topic explores how media and advertising influence consumer behavior and decision-making.
Visual literacy: This topic covers the interpretation and analysis of visual elements in media, such as images, photographs, and videos.
Digital literacy: This topic covers the use of technology and digital media, including social media, online gaming, and mobile devices.
Cultural literacy: This topic explores the ways in which media reflect and shape cultural values and norms.
Media ownership and control: This topic covers the concentration of media ownership and the potential impacts on media content and diversity.
Media consumption habits: This topic explores how people consume media and the potential effects on their perceptions and attitudes.
Civic engagement and media literacy: This topic covers the role of media in shaping civic engagement and the importance of media literacy in promoting democracy and social justice.

"Media literacy is not restricted to one medium and is understood as a set of competencies that are essential for work, life, and citizenship."
"Media literacy education is intended to promote awareness of media influence and create an active stance towards both consuming and creating media."
"Media literacy education is part of the curriculum in the United States and some European Union countries."
"An interdisciplinary global community of media scholars and educators engages in knowledge and scholarly and professional journals and national membership associations."
